Just reviving this read.
I previously tried rosehip oil many years ago and didn’t notice any difference in my skin, previously the oil I used was colourless and had no smell. Recently though, with all the media hype , and some research i purchased it again but this time buying virgin and organic (Organic Virgin Rosehip Seed Oil for Scars and Stretch Marks Cold Pressed and Unrefined).
This time, the oil i purchased was a deep orange colour and had a distinctive smell to it - it’s only been a few days and i’d be lying if i said i saw drastic results but have noticed a slight more unified tone-again not dramatic but postive all the same alhamdulillah. Insha’allah i’m going to stick with it and will update.
